Purpose

The purpose of this qualification is to show through the doctoral thesis in which the qualification culminates, evidence of independent and original scientific work.  The thesis would constitute a decided contribution to knowledge of and insight into the subject discipline as well as the field of research.  Qualifying students would display applied competence in research methodology, and the proper written and/or oral communication in the research process and findings.  The student should be able to reflect on his/her research decisions and applications to assess the effect thereof in the holistic context of research in the information technology management industry.


Career Opportunities

Executive for Innovation, Director: Strategy, planning and management, Manager Digital Innovation, Head of Data Science, Data Science Manager, Senior Data Scientist, Chief Researcher and Senior Knowledge Analyst


Admission Requirements

Student access will be provided to the student who is in possession of any relevant information systems, information technology or informatics master’s degree on NQF level 9 with a 65% average.  The Dean of the College of Business and Economics may refuse a student admission to the doctoral qualification if he/she is of the opinion that the student’s academic background is insufficient for the proposed studies.
